Huge luxury apartment for sale in Stara Zagora

We bring to your attention a luxurious new apartment sold together with a garage located in the Ayazmo district of Stara Zagora City.

The apartment offers incredible views of the park. It is on the fourth floor out of four in the building. The building stands on a main road in the city.

The property consists of three terraces, a living room with a kitchenette, a bathroom with a toilet, an office and two bedrooms. The office could become a third bedroom if necessary. The total living area of the apartment is 143 sq m (which also includes the garage). The clean-living space without the garage is 123 sq.m.

The apartment is sold with all its furniture and electrical appliances – turnkey.

The exhibition is towards east, west and south.
